La Gi weather in January

In January, La Gi sees average daytime highs of 29°C and overnight lows near 23°C, with 19 mm of rain across 2.2 wet days and about 11.4 hours of daylight. It is the 12th-warmest and 10th-wettest month of the year here.

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 29°C through the month.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 36% of the time in January, and the air most often feels muggy.

Daylight stretches from about 11 h 24 min at the start of January to 11 h 30 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, January is La Gi's 4th-clearest and 3rd-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see La Gi's year-round climate.

Temperature in January

Average highAverage lowShaded bands: 10–90% of days

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 29°C through the month.

A typical January day in La Gi reaches about 29°C in the afternoon and slips back to 23°C overnight — a 6°C sp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 27°C and 30°C. Set against its neighbours, January runs on par with December and on par with February.

Chance of precipitation in January

Any precipitation

La Gi gets around 19 mm of rain over 2.2 wet days in January. The line is the day-by-day chance of measurable precipitation.

Day to day, the chance of measurable rain averages around 7% and peaks near 12% on the wettest days. The odds ease toward the end of the month.

Planning a trip in January

Hazard calendar for La Gi

In seasonPeak

In January, La Gi sits inside its pacific typhoon season. The full year is below, with each hazard's peak months called out.

La Gi sits in the Pacific typhoon belt; the season peaks July–October.

La Gi's rainy season runs May–October, when most of the year's rain falls.

Location & terrain

Where is La Gi?

La Gi sits at 10.7°N, 107.8°E, 8 m above sea level, in Vietnam. The nearest listed city is Ấp Bình Châu, 27 km away.

Topography around La Gi

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of La Gi.

Within 3 km, the terrain around La Gi has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 27 m around an average of 5 m above sea level; within 16 km, signific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 568 m; within 80 km, very signific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 1,608 m.

The land around La Gi is covered by water (38%) within 3 km, water (52%) and trees (26%) within 16 km, and trees (44%) and water (38%) within 80 km.
